Rachel Michelle Sheets

Rachel Michelle Sheets, age 28, of Tallahassee, FL, died Wednesday, October 25, 2023, at the Big Bend Hospice House in Tallahassee with her parents at her bedside.

She was born August 4, 1995, in Weston, WV, a daughter of James E. Gifford and Robin Michelle Prince. In addition to her parents, she is survived by her companion, Desmeon Westberry of Tallahassee; two sisters, Leslie Holley and husband Beau and Elizabeth Sheets, all of Buckhannon; two brothers, Zachary Gifford of KS and Nicholas Gifford of Buckhannon; two nephews, Landon Price of Philippi, WV and Kade Holley of Buckhannon; one niece, Paisley Holley of Buckhannon; maternal grandparents, Ron and Shirley Prince of Bridgeport, WV; paternal grandfather, Earnest Gifford of Buckhannon; aunts, Christine Prince and companion Jeff, Debbie Prince DeCarlo and husband Frank all of Pittsburgh, PA and uncle, Steve Gifford and wife Sherry of Salem, OH.

She was preceded in death by her paternal grandmother, Shirley Gifford.

Rachel graduated from Buckhannon-Upshur High School with the Class of 2013. She attended the Cornerstone Community Church of Buckhannon. Rachel loved music and enjoyed being part of Show Choir. She was part of a youth band in her church and was very involved with church and her community. For the past several years, she worked as a waitress and in telemarketing in Florida.

Friends will be received Friday, November 3, 2023, from 10 AM to 1 PM at the Poling-St. Clair Funeral Home. A funeral service will be held 1 PM Friday at the funeral home with Pastor John Darnall and Pastor James L. Gifford, II officiating. Burial will follow in the Heavner Cemetery in Buckhannon.
